The Origins of Casino Gaming
The history of casino gaming can be traced back to ancient civilizations, where gambling was often intertwined with religious and social practices. In ancient China, for instance, evidence of gambling activities dates back to around 2300 BC, with simple games using tiles. The game of chance evolved, reflecting the culture of its time, from the more structured betting games of the Roman Empire, where dice games were played at social gatherings, to the elaborate gambling houses that sprang up in Venice during the Renaissance. Cultural Significance in Different Regions
Cultural roots significantly shape how gambling is perceived and practiced worldwide. In countries like Italy, gambling is often associated with festivals and community gatherings, while in the United States, it can be both a leisure activity and a major economic driver. The perception of casinos varies; in some cultures, they are viewed as centers for entertainment, while in others, they are linked with vice and moral challenges. This duality adds layers to the understanding of casino culture in different geographical locations.
In Asian cultures, particularly in countries like Macau and Singapore, casino gaming has evolved into a sophisticated form of entertainment that integrates dining, shopping, and other leisure activities. These casinos attract millions of tourists every year, blending traditional Asian hospitality with modern gaming experiences. This adaptation has not only led to economic prosperity for these regions but has also redefined gambling as a mainstream leisure pursuit rather than a taboo activity.
Conversely, in many parts of Europe, casinos retain a more traditional and often aristocratic aura. Countries like France and Monaco have long histories of gambling that are often tied to elite social circles. Here, gambling is synonymous with glamour and exclusivity, with dress codes and high-stakes tables that maintain the cultural significance of these establishments. This emphasis on status and sophistication continues to attract visitors and high rollers from around the globe.

The Evolution of Online Casinos
The rise of technology has dramatically transformed the landscape of casino gaming. Online casinos have emerged as a significant player in the industry, offering accessible gaming options to a global audience. This shift from traditional brick-and-mortar casinos to virtual platforms has made gambling more convenient, allowing players to enjoy their favorite games from the comfort of their homes. The evolution of mobile gaming further enhances this accessibility, making it possible to gamble anywhere at any time.
Online casinos have also contributed to the diversification of gaming options. With innovations like live dealer games, players can enjoy the experience of a physical casino while interacting with real dealers through video streaming. This blend of technology and gaming has not only attracted a younger demographic but also reshaped the social dynamics of gambling. Players can now connect across borders, sharing experiences and strategies in ways that were previously impossible.
Despite these advancements, the online gambling sector faces its own set of challenges, particularly concerning regulation and responsible gaming. As the popularity of online casinos continues to grow, ensuring consumer protection and fair play remains vital. Many jurisdictions are striving to implement robust regulations to safeguard players, emphasizing the need for transparency and accountability in this rapidly evolving digital landscape.
